Output 95c123602193d6fc8844b8e04e018f29469421db31912f1d30c4ed0ed332a49b:0

value
1578000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44ef6cabbda65521213158ae51aa35dcbdfe76e5 OP_EQUALVERIFY OP_CHECKSIG
address
17HVmYuQGvHSporVegbj45ocnQNEDVHinZ
transaction
95c123602193d6fc8844b8e04e018f29469421db31912f1d30c4ed0ed332a49b
spent
true